GM5 with broken on/off switch (repaired by myself with superglue), 2 x 12-32 kit lenses, both had the outer cover come adrift.

All 3 problems due to crummy black glue that Panasonic use not holding up...

My 3rd version of this lens is ok so far, (4mths old, came with the GX9) interesting that this one has a plastic mount, the previous two both had metal mounts...
